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and integrity of a property. This process typically includes inspecting the existing siding for issues such as rot, warping, or insect damage, carefully removing the compromised sections, and fitting new wood panels that match the existing style and dimensions. Proper installation ensures that the new siding provides a durable barrier against the elements while enhancing the overall curb appeal of the building.
This service addresses common problems associated with aging or compromised wood siding, including moisture intrusion, pest infestations, and structural weakening. Over time, wood siding can become warped, cracked, or rotted, leading to increased energy costs and potential interior damage. Replacing damaged siding helps prevent further deterioration, reduces the risk of costly repairs down the line, and maintains the property's value and appearance.
Wood siding replacement is often sought for residential properties, particularly older homes or those with traditional architectural styles that feature wood exteriors. It is also used on certain commercial buildings or historic properties where maintaining an authentic look is important. Homeowners and property managers may opt for replacement services when their existing siding has reached the end of its lifespan or has suffered significant damage that cannot be effectively repaired.
Professionals offering wood siding replacement services can customize solutions to suit different property types and aesthetic preferences. They typically work with a variety of wood materials, such as cedar, pine, or redwood, and can match existing siding styles like clapboard, shingles, or board-and-batten. Material and Size Factors - The cost of wood siding replacement typically ranges from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the area and the type of wood selected. Larger projects or premium materials t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um.
Labor and Installation Costs - Labor expenses for wood siding installation generally fall between $2,000 and $8,000. The complexity of the job and local labor rates can influence the overall price.
Additional Expenses - Costs for removal of existing siding, permits, or repairs can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the total project budget. These factors vary based on the condition of the current siding and local regulations.
Regional Price Variations - Prices for wood siding replacement services can fluctuate by region, with areas like Warwick, RI, typically experiencing costs within the mentioned ranges. It is advisable to obtain local quotes for precise est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for wood siding replacement, experience is a key factor to consider. Homeowners should look for contractors with a proven track record of completing similar projects, particularly those that involve the specific type of siding and the architectural style of the home. An experienced service provider can better anticipate potential challenges, recommend appropriate materials, and ensure the work aligns with industry standards. Checking how long a contractor has been working in the local area and reviewing their portfolio of completed projects can provide insight into their familiarity with local building codes and climate considerations.
Clear and written expectations are essential for a successful siding replacement project. Homeowners should seek out professionals who provide detailed project descriptions, including scope of work, material specifications, and the projected process.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ures both parties are aligned on the deliverables. Reputable contractors often offer comprehensive proposals that outline these details, giving homeowners a clear understanding of what to expect throughout the project.
